Congressional Summary of S 3746
Gold Star and Surviving Spouse Career Services Act
This bill expands eligibility for the Disabled Veterans’ Outreach Program to the spouses of certain veterans and members of the Armed Forces. Such program is administered by the Department of Labor and generally provides career and employment services to disabled veterans.
The bill expands eligibility for the program to spouses of
- persons who died while members of the Armed Forces;
- persons who died of a service-connected disability;
- members of the Armed Forces serving on active duty who, for more than 90 days, are listed as missing in action, captured by a hostile force, or forcibly detained or interned in the line of duty by a foreign government power;
- persons who have a total permanent disability resulting from a service-connected disability; and
- persons who died while an evaluated total disability was in existence.

Current Status of Bill S 3746
Bill S 3746 is currently in the status of Passed in Senate since December 2, 2024. Bill S 3746 was introduced during Congress 118 and was introduced to the Senate on February 7, 2024. Bill S 3746's most recent activity was Held at the desk. as of December 3, 2024
